I would like to clear up these "relationships" -> Pitch - Frequency ---- Intensity - Dynamics
So, the number of times any sound source vibrates or oscillates in one exact second is called frequency, which is expressed in Hertz (Hz).
Therefore, it is quite clear that if a sound has a frequency of 400, it means its sound source vibrates 400 times per second...
It goes without saying that the higher the frequency of a sound wave, the higher the pitch will be, while the lower it is, the lower the pitch will be.
Wiki:
Pitch indicates whether a sound is high or low and depends on the frequency of the sound wave that generated it.
If I play a C3 using different instruments (oboe, guitar, piano, etc.), I will have different musical timbres, but the same pitch and the same frequency...
For example -> a frequency of 131 (so 131Hz) determines a very distinct pitch, which corresponds precisely to middle C (i.e., C3)
Moral: frequency is strictly linked to pitch
Now let's move on to dynamics.
These "symbols" on scores indicate dynamic expressions:
pp = pianissimo
p = piano
mp = mezzo piano
mf = mezzo forte
f = forte
ff = fortissimo
So, the force with which I press the strings or the keys of my instrument produces a very precise dynamic.
